What Makes Up E-Commerce Photography Pricing?

There are two main types of E-Commerce photo pricing models. In one model, a photographer quotes you a price and that is it. 

You know your cost and there is no change in pricing for any changes that you request. 

In another model, which is often referred to as value-based pricing, an e-commerce photographer quotes you a base price but lets you know exactly what additional costs will be associated with requested changes.

More often than not, e-commerce photography pricing is a combination of two elements: an hourly rate and a product markup percentage. 

Most companies have a range of both in place, depending on what kind of image it is. 

For example, more complex images like food or 3D items will likely be priced higher than simple clothing shots. There may also be additional services you’ll need that aren’t covered by standard price structures—like retouching work.
